Personal bio

With the help of his finance and corporate background, Mr. İçtem’s practice evolved into working in complex commercial litigation and arbitration cases and he is leading the firms’ international commercial dispute resolution practice. He collaborates with many international law firms in the role of local counsel working jointly on international arbitration and litigation cases relating to commercial and white collar crime related claims. Given his experience in banking he is often called to represent banks and governmental institutions in bank claims and fraud related cases. He represented Turkish public debt collection agency (TMSF) in front of UK courts jointly with former Attorney General for England and Wales QC Geoffrey Cox and similarly the Romanian Authority for State Assets Recovery (AVAS) in debt recovery cases in Turkey. His current work includes representing Google Ireland in Turkey against Russian State Authority claims.
Mr Ictem is also known for representing clients in partnership and shareholder disputes with a specific focus on claims on minority shareholder oppression, exit rights and breach of shareholders and stock purchase agreements. He represented his client before SIAC in one of the very first third party funded arbitration case in Singapore. Other major area of his expertise is with respect to enforcement of foreign court and arbitration awards in Turkey.
He is also a founding member of the Istanbul Arbitration Association (ISTA) and acts as an active arbitrator with ISTAC.
